The Cannon Cast Episode 41: Goose over Penguins, Werenski’s injury, ice time issues

Thanksgiving is over and we’re talking about the Columbus Blue Jackets’ precarious December position on The Cannon Cast. Zach Werenski is out for a month, but the CBJ picked up a fun win last week over Pittsburgh. We also discuss our confidence in the team and if John Tortorella’s recent comments about healthy scratches and ice time are what they need right now. We also talk about how excited we are to see some old friends this week.In this episode, we discuss:

  • That Penguins game was fun, huh?
  • How much will losing Zach Werenski hurt?
  • What happened with that Islanders stinker?
  • Can this team put together a real streak?islanders stinker
  • Should John Tortorella sit the slumping vets?
  • Would healthy scratches even help those guys?
  • What will happen when the CBJ sees Artemi Panarin and Sergei Bobrovsky this week?/

…plus a lot more.
